/external/bluetooth/bluedroid/stack/avct/ |
avct_api.c | 239 tAVCT_BCB *p_bcb; local 276 p_bcb = &avct_cb.bcb[index - 1]; 277 p_bcb->allocated = index; 284 p_ccb->p_bcb = p_bcb; 285 AVCT_TRACE_DEBUG1("ch_state: %d", p_bcb->ch_state); 286 avct_bcb_event(p_bcb, AVCT_LCB_UL_BIND_EVT, (tAVCT_LCB_EVT *) &p_ccb); 322 else if (p_ccb->p_bcb != NULL) 325 avct_bcb_event(p_ccb->p_bcb, AVCT_LCB_UL_UNBIND_EVT, (tAVCT_LCB_EVT *) &p_ccb); 349 if ((p_ccb = avct_ccb_by_idx(handle)) != NULL && p_ccb->p_bcb != NULL [all...] |
avct_int.h | 107 tAVCT_BCB *p_bcb; /* associated BCB */ member in struct:__anon2530 147 extern void avct_bcb_event(tAVCT_BCB *p_bcb, UINT8 event, tAVCT_LCB_EVT *p_data); 149 extern tAVCT_LCB *avct_lcb_by_bcb(tAVCT_BCB *p_bcb); 151 extern BOOLEAN avct_bcb_last_ccb(tAVCT_BCB *p_bcb, tAVCT_CCB *p_ccb_last); 180 typedef void (*tAVCT_BCB_ACTION)(tAVCT_BCB *p_bcb, tAVCT_LCB_EVT *p_data); 181 extern void avct_bcb_chnl_open(tAVCT_BCB *p_bcb, tAVCT_LCB_EVT *p_data); 182 extern void avct_bcb_unbind_disc(tAVCT_BCB *p_bcb, tAVCT_LCB_EVT *p_data); 183 extern void avct_bcb_open_ind(tAVCT_BCB *p_bcb, tAVCT_LCB_EVT *p_data); 184 extern void avct_bcb_open_fail(tAVCT_BCB *p_bcb, tAVCT_LCB_EVT *p_data); 185 extern void avct_bcb_close_ind(tAVCT_BCB *p_bcb, tAVCT_LCB_EVT *p_data) [all...] |
/external/bluetooth/bluedroid/stack/bnep/ |
bnep_api.c | 141 tBNEP_CONN *p_bcb = bnepu_find_bcb_by_bd_addr (p_rem_bda); local 159 if (!p_bcb) 161 if ((p_bcb = bnepu_allocate_bcb (p_rem_bda)) == NULL) 164 else if (p_bcb->con_state != BNEP_STATE_CONNECTED) 169 memcpy ((UINT8 *)&(p_bcb->prv_src_uuid), (UINT8 *)&(p_bcb->src_uuid), sizeof (tBT_UUID)); 170 memcpy ((UINT8 *)&(p_bcb->prv_dst_uuid), (UINT8 *)&(p_bcb->dst_uuid), sizeof (tBT_UUID)); 174 p_bcb->con_flags |= BNEP_FLAGS_IS_ORIG; 176 memcpy ((UINT8 *)&(p_bcb->src_uuid), (UINT8 *)src_uuid, sizeof (tBT_UUID)) 242 tBNEP_CONN *p_bcb; local 320 tBNEP_CONN *p_bcb; local 368 tBNEP_CONN *p_bcb; local 482 tBNEP_CONN *p_bcb; local 591 tBNEP_CONN *p_bcb; local 654 tBNEP_CONN *p_bcb; local 746 tBNEP_CONN *p_bcb; local [all...] |
bnep_main.c | 122 tBNEP_CONN *p_bcb = bnepu_find_bcb_by_bd_addr (bd_addr); local 126 if (!(bnep_cb.profile_registered) || (p_bcb) 127 || ((p_bcb = bnepu_allocate_bcb(bd_addr)) == NULL)) 134 p_bcb->con_state = BNEP_STATE_CFG_SETUP; 137 p_bcb->l2cap_cid = l2cap_cid; 146 btu_start_timer (&p_bcb->conn_tle, BTU_TTYPE_BNEP, BNEP_CONN_TIMEOUT); 148 BNEP_TRACE_EVENT1("BNEP - Rcvd L2CAP conn ind, CID: 0x%x", p_bcb->l2cap_cid); 216 tBNEP_CONN *p_bcb; local 220 if ((p_bcb = bnepu_find_bcb_by_cid (l2cap_cid)) == NULL) 240 p_bcb->rem_mtu_size = BNEP_MTU_SIZE 290 tBNEP_CONN *p_bcb; local 349 tBNEP_CONN *p_bcb; local 407 tBNEP_CONN *p_bcb; local 465 tBNEP_CONN *p_bcb; local 674 tBNEP_CONN *p_bcb; local [all...] |
bnep_utils.c | 39 void bnepu_process_peer_multicast_filter_set (tBNEP_CONN *p_bcb, UINT8 *p_filters, UINT16 len); 40 void bnepu_send_peer_multicast_filter_rsp (tBNEP_CONN *p_bcb, UINT16 response_code); 56 tBNEP_CONN *p_bcb; local 59 for (xx = 0, p_bcb = bnep_cb.bcb; xx < BNEP_MAX_CONNECTIONS; xx++, p_bcb++) 61 if ((p_bcb->con_state != BNEP_STATE_IDLE) && (p_bcb->l2cap_cid == cid)) 62 return (p_bcb); 83 tBNEP_CONN *p_bcb; local 86 for (xx = 0, p_bcb = bnep_cb.bcb; xx < BNEP_MAX_CONNECTIONS; xx++, p_bcb++ 112 tBNEP_CONN *p_bcb; local 1213 tBNEP_CONN *p_bcb = (tBNEP_CONN *)p_ref_data; local 1441 tBNEP_CONN *p_bcb; local [all...] |